About us
Health Advances is a strategy consulting firm that helps clients realize growth opportunities worldwide for healthcare technologies, products and services. Operating at the intersection of science, technology and business, our consultants work with senior executives and investors on their highest-stakes strategic decisions. The firm’s deep understanding of the healthcare ecosystem equips Health Advances to identify pragmatic, innovative strategies and business models. These same skills help executives set their M&A objectives and rigorously evaluate transactions. The firm employs over 170 full-time professionals in four main offices. +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 For information about Privacy at Health Advances, please copy and paste the following link into your browser: www.healthadvances.com/privacy

The “boring” parts of healthcare are often the most important – Supply Chain Management platforms are no exception. Highlighted by the recent merger of Curvo and BroadJump, health systems’ investment in new tools and processes to manage the value and predictability of their supply chain is at an all-time high. Larger scale data and risk providers like GHX and symplr continue to integrate past investments, while #GPOs (like newly-private Premier Inc.) are focusing on supply chain as a natural adjacency to their core business. #HealthIT #SupplyChainManagement #GRC

Orthopedics in 2026 Over the past two years, the orthopedics market has been anything but calm. Leading strategics have made bold moves to reshape their portfolios underscoring a clear reality: OEMs are pruning low-margin, slower-growth segments and searching for areas that offer stability and upside. So where are those safe harbors? Well, we are already seeing glimpses of them in the wave of new innovations, partnerships, and acquisitions at the end of 2025 / beginning of 2026: -> Novel Manufacturing: Curiteva, Inc.’s recent launch of their 3D printed peek standalone ALIF system (announced 2026), 3D Systems Corporation's recent approval for adolescent patient-specific implant printing (late 2025) -> Novel Biomaterials: TYBR Health's first clinical use cases with their anti-adhesion B3 GEL System (2026), ATEC Spine’s recent partnership for Theradaptive’s OsteoAdapt bone graft (announced 2026) -> Enabling Tech: See All AI, a potential disruptor transforming fluoroscopic X-rays into CT-like 3D models, announced themselves fully at NASS (late 2025), LEM Surgical AG’s first US cases with their multi-arm, multi-procedure spine robot (late 2025), Highridge Medical’s partnership to distribute PathKeeper navigation (late 2025) -> Digital Solutions: Zimmer Biomet’s recent partnership with PatientIQ to integrate Zimmer’s mymobility and ZBEdge data with PatientIQ’s PRO data AND facility EHRs where PatientIQ is today (2026) -> MIS: Arthrex performs first case with their Nano arthroscopy platform (late 2025), meduloc’s joint-preserving intramedullary nail (approved late 2025) Beyond technology, certain procedure categories will continue to prove resilient given their underlying growth: -> Shoulder reconstruction: Johnson & Johnson MedTech’s INHANCE total shoulder solution (launched late 2025) -> Foot and ankle: Zimmer Biomet continues to roll out new implants from their Paragon28 acquisition -> Sports medicine: Smith+Nephew & Nephew’s recent acquisition of Integrity Orthopaedics for up to $450MM (announced 2026) -> Even spine, especially in novel categories like orthobiologic BMP/growth factors and synthetics, offer targeted opportunities where evidence is driving strong growth In a world of portfolio turbulence, the surest harbors pair innovation with procedural growth. For strategics and investors, the question isn’t whether to pivot, but how quickly you can align with these currents. With a plethora of dry power to invest in the market, 2026 is shaping up to be a landmark year for orthopedic innovation and activity. Where are you placing your bets?

Technology adoption in #SeniorLiving, #SkilledNursing, and #PostAcuteCare has historically lagged behind other healthcare sectors—often due to limited budgets and fewer incentives to implement #EHR systems. Yet, as these organizations face tighter margins and increasingly complex patient needs, innovation is accelerating—similar to what we saw in the pre-#MeaningfulUse era within #Medicaid and #FQHC markets. Today, leading companies such as PointClickCare, MatrixCare, and Aline are driving a wave of transformation, supported by a growing ecosystem of innovators. With the influx of #BabyBoomer patients and residents, the urgency for advanced solutions has never been greater. Emerging players like Yardi, ECP, Eldermark, Netsmart, Teton, Inspiren, Sensi.AI, Cairns Health, and Together by Renee are pushing boundaries in #HealthIT, #MemoryCare, and #PostAcuteSoftware, and we’re excited to see what’s next.
